TO Presser: TO not a Suicide Attempt


Everything's ok. We talked to him.

This story changes every hour. First, it was an 'allergic reaction,' then a suicide attempt, then a misunderstanding, communicated by none other than former Cowboys Deion Sanders and Michael Irvin. There was a team press conference featuring TO and Kim Etheridge, TO's publicist, who seems to be the 'friend' that was with him and made the 911 call. This story is strange:

TO admits he took 'extra' pain pills with his nutritional supplements. I wonder what 'extra' means in this case.

He also admits to taking 'some' pills out of the bottle and putting them 'in a drawer.' Doesn't seem conducive to portion control.

The publicist said he was groggy and not himself and couldn't speak.

And the 'allergic reaction' is still in the narrative.

Doesn't make sense to me. If he's on pain killers for his hand, he should never be on a dosage that would make him incoherent. If they're 'reacting' with his supplements, maybe someone should make sure his 'supplement' is not a handful of oxycontin.

Commenters on Blogging the Boys seem to think he was on the level and at least BTB blogger Grizz thinks TO looked on the level in this presser, but that the publicist's story is fishy, and that maybe she overreacted and is unwilling to admit as much.
